Where is Garnet Inn & Suites, Orlando located?
Garnet Inn & Suites, Orlando, Garnet Inn & Suites, Orlando, United States of America (approx. 28.43686°, -81.40533°)
Garnet Inn & Suites, Orlando, Garnet Inn & Suites, Orlando, United States of America (approx. 28.43686°, -81.40533°)